The Importance Of Voice Evacuation Systems For Safety In Buildings

In today’s world, safety is a top priority in all aspects of life. This is especially true when it comes to buildings where large numbers of people gather, such as office buildings, schools, hospitals, and shopping centers. In the event of an emergency, it is crucial that everyone inside the building can be safely and quickly evacuated. One of the most effective tools for ensuring this is a voice evacuation system.

A voice evacuation system is a critical component of any building’s safety infrastructure. Unlike traditional fire alarms, which rely on loud and sometimes confusing signals, voice evacuation systems use clear, concise, and easily understood verbal messages to guide occupants to safety. These messages can be customized to provide specific instructions depending on the type of emergency, such as a fire, earthquake, or active shooter situation.

One of the key benefits of voice evacuation systems is their ability to provide real-time information and updates to building occupants. In the event of a fire or other emergency, it is vital that people know what to do and where to go. With a voice evacuation system, building managers can quickly communicate important information such as evacuation routes, muster points, and updates on the situation to ensure that everyone can evacuate safely and efficiently.

voice evacuation systems are also highly effective at reducing panic and confusion during emergencies. Traditional fire alarms can be jarring and frightening, leading to chaos and potentially dangerous situations. In contrast, the calm and authoritative voice messages provided by a voice evacuation system can help to keep occupants calm and focused on following evacuation procedures. This can be especially important in large and complex buildings where it can be easy to become disoriented or lost during an emergency.

Another benefit of voice evacuation systems is their ability to provide targeted messaging to specific areas of a building. In the event of a localized emergency, such as a small fire or gas leak, it may not be necessary to evacuate the entire building. With a voice evacuation system, building managers can easily communicate targeted messages to specific areas or floors, ensuring that only those in immediate danger need to evacuate. This can help to minimize disruption and ensure a fast and efficient response to emergencies.
